3.3 Output Signal Interpretation

The 0-10V output signal is linear with the measured pressure range (0-500Kpa). For example, 0V corresponds to 0Kpa, and 10V corresponds to 500Kpa. Your monitoring system should be calibrated to interpret this signal accordingly.

5.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your Walfront Pressure Sensor, refer to the following common troubleshooting steps.

Problem Possible Cause Solution
No display or power No power supply or incorrect voltage. Loose electrical connections. Verify 24V DC power supply. Check all wiring and connections for security.
Incorrect pressure reading Sensor not properly installed. Pressure range exceeded. Calibration required. Ensure proper mechanical installation. Confirm pressure is within 0-500Kpa. Consider recalibration.
Output signal unstable Electrical interference. Unstable power supply. Environmental factors (temperature fluctuations). Check for sources of electrical noise. Ensure stable 24V DC power. Verify operating within compensation temperature range.
Leakage at pressure port Improper sealing or damaged threads. Re-tighten connection with appropriate sealant (if applicable). Inspect threads for damage. Replace if necessary.
